#4d415e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4d415e is composed of 30.2% red, 25.5%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.1% cyan, 30.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 63.1% black. It has a hue angle of 264.8 degrees, a saturation of 18.2% and a lightness of 31.2%. #4d415e color hex could be obtained by blending #9a82bc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

Shades and Tints of #4d415e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f6f5f8 is the lightest one.
